What companies run services between Heathrow Terminal 5, England and Botley, Oxfordshire, England?

You can take a vehicle from Heathrow Terminal 5 to Oxford via Heathrow Terminal 5 and London Paddington in around 1h 41m. Alternatively, Oxford Bus Company operates a bus from Heathrow Terminal 5 to Gloucester Green Bus Station every 15 minutes. Tickets cost £9–13 and the journey takes 1h 25m.
